Rough idling, lack of power, engine oil leaks, engine burning oil, and illumination of the check engine light are all possible if the PCV valve has clogged. If the check engine light comes on, the on-board diagnostics (OBD) trouble codes will most likely relate to manifold vacuum, air and fuel mixture, PCV system, mass airflow sensor readings, and exhaust and emissions readings. These are all affected in the event the PCV valve is clogged, is stuck fully open, or is stuck fully closed, however, if the valve is stuck fully open, the engine oil seals are not in danger of overpressure.

Any time there is an emissions fault the check engine light will be displayed. The purpose of the check engine light is to inform the driver that an emission related fault has been found, and that there are on-board diagnostic (OBD) trouble codes stored in the powertrain or engine control module. Additionally, since the emissions systems are so intertwined into engine control and transmission control systems, symptoms may include nearly any sort of drivability concerns. This may include harsh shifting, failure to shift, hesitation on acceleration, jerking, engine failure to start or run, loss of power, or any number of other drivability issues.
When troubleshooting vacuum leaks in your Toyota Matrix, it's essential to adopt a systematic diagnostic approach that begins with the simplest checks before progressing to more complex assessments. Start by inspecting the EVAP system hoses and the gas cap seal, as these are common culprits for leaks. A thorough visual inspection of the engine components can also reveal cracks or disconnections in vacuum hoses, particularly those linked to the purge valve. If you notice any unusual smells, this could indicate a leak, so trust your senses. Additionally, pay attention to any diagnostic trouble codes, such as P0441 or P0171, which can provide valuable insights into the nature of the problem. By methodically working through these steps, you can effectively identify and resolve vacuum leaks, ensuring your Toyota Matrix runs smoothly.
When diagnosing and fixing a vacuum leak in your Toyota Matrix, it's important to recognize the common problems that can occur within the vacuum system. One prevalent issue is the deterioration of vacuum hoses, which can develop cracks or become brittle over time, leading to air leaks that negatively impact engine performance. Additionally, loose connections at fittings or gaskets can also create leaks, so it's vital to check that all components are securely fastened. Another potential failure point is the purge valve, which may experience wear and tear, resulting in cracks that allow air to escape. Symptoms such as rough idling, decreased fuel efficiency, or the illumination of the check engine light with a P0171 code are key indicators of a vacuum leak. By being aware of these common issues, you can more effectively diagnose and resolve the underlying problems, ensuring your Toyota Matrix operates at its best.
